Cement prices go upwards


According to industry estimates, Lafarge's cement production capacity is about 12.95 million tonnes.

A MAJORITY of the country’s top cement manufacturers have raised their cement list prices by 7% to 9% on average so far this year, says industry sources.

Holcim (M) Sdn Bhd was the first to raise its cement list price in March followed by the country’s largest producer Lafarge Malayan Cement Bhd in May.
